The cleaning supplies at the retailers in my hometown have been wiped out for the last week or two. Toilet paper has been shopped a lot heavier than normal, but we still have a little bit of the expensive toilet paper at my local Walmart. People are panicking, and I get that.

Everything that is going on right now is crazy. Within the last 24 hours, we've see the NBA, NHL, MLB, and MLS suspend play until further notice, with the NBA saying that they would be on a hiatus for at least 30 days. Then we've also seen the NCAA completely cancel the men's and women's March Madness basketball tournaments, which is where the inspiration of our Site Battle Madness event comes from. Most colleges were on Spring Break either this week or last week, and they straight up told students to not come back. My alma mater is an example. They're going to finish the spring semester with all classes occurring online. Also, the local school system in my county is still attending class, but any county in TN that has had a confirmed Coronavirus case has pretty much shut down the schools.
